Output fda10799278fc449010af4b09088044218c590a28ad989c74ed17586e26fa986:1

value
1048413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bdd166dcb0c7af4067409f839943e91d6c876c0 OP_EQUAL
address
3ESYheMScgMxwhLXv7m5tHhmL5vQKNqe5M
transaction
fda10799278fc449010af4b09088044218c590a28ad989c74ed17586e26fa986
spent
true